Description

Silver Springs in Mequon, WI is an exceptional assisted living community that offers a warm and inviting atmosphere for seniors in need of board and care home or memory care services. Our community provides the support and assistance necessary to help residents maintain their independence and enjoy a fulfilling lifestyle.

At Silver Springs, we understand the importance of creating a comfortable and welcoming environment for our residents. Our fully furnished accommodations offer a cozy space where individuals can feel right at home. In addition, our beautiful garden and outdoor spaces provide opportunities for relaxation, socialization, and enjoying nature.

We strive to make daily life as convenient as possible for our residents. Our dedicated staff provides housekeeping services to ensure that living areas are always clean and well-maintained. We also offer move-in coordination services to assist with the transition process.

For those who require assistance with daily activities, we provide comprehensive care services. Our compassionate staff is trained to assist with bathing, dressing, transfers, medication management, meal preparation and service, and more. We also coordinate with healthcare providers to ensure that each individual's unique needs are met.

Silver Springs is proud to offer specialized memory care programming for those living with dementia or mild cognitive impairment. Our mental wellness program focuses on promoting cognitive function and emotional wellbeing through engaging activities tailored to each resident's abilities and interests.

We understand the importance of dietary restrictions in maintaining optimal health. Therefore, we offer special dietary options including diabetes diets and other specialized meal plans to accommodate specific needs.

Transportation arrangements are available for medical appointments to ensure our residents receive the necessary healthcare services conveniently.
